Transaction ed695e4e11e3166f5f59d5f15efa444c34cdd9b1f651a29cf96c3c7d292126d6

1 Input
2 Outputs
  • ed695e4e11e3166f5f59d5f15efa444c34cdd9b1f651a29cf96c3c7d292126d6:0
  • value  77642
    address  3F4twX54NKoGx3357aSRMrQHTDoLF5xZJk
  • ed695e4e11e3166f5f59d5f15efa444c34cdd9b1f651a29cf96c3c7d292126d6:1
  • value  12485404726
    address  bc1q5yw4me8t3adc7582wakmx0kslsq7g566aqx6tt